The Sixth International Symposium on Tilapia in Aquaculture will be held at the Philippines International Convention Center and the Westin Philippine Plaza in Manila. The ISTA’s are held every four years and are the only international conference devoted to this rapidly growing industry.  Past symposia have highlighted the advances in various regions of the world and now after 16 years it will return to Asia.

The focus of the meeting will be the exploding trade in tilapia products and the role of Asia, and especially the Philippines, as a center of advancement in technology as well as production for the international markets. The conference will include technical presentations, producer workshops, an industry trade show and farm tours. Social events will include a welcome reception at the Westin Plaza with its spectacular location on Manila Bay across the street from the Convention Center.  It will also include a dinner at Intramedios, the magnificently restored old city with its forts, museums, galleries and restaurants.
